Abstract
Airborne particulate matter was collected at urban sites in six Asian
countries (Japan, Korea, China, Thailand, Sri Lanka, and Indonesia), a
nd the stable lead isotope ratios were measured. Some source-related m
aterials, such as coal and leaded gasoline, were also analyzed and com
pared to the ratios observed in airborne lead. Airborne lead isotope r
atios differed considerably from each other, and these differences cor
responded to differences in the regional source of lead. Leaded gasoli
ne was still the primary source of lead in some cities in Asia, and th
e lead isotope ratios were strongly influenced by those of leaded gaso
line. In Chinese and Korean cities, however, the considerable effect f
rom coal combustion and industrial activity was also observed in their
isotope ratios, despite leaded gasoline use. On the other hand, only
refuse incineration was a possible single source of lead in Japanese a
ir from the view of lead isotope ratios.
